Generic predictions fail because they only look at the Moon sign and ignore the individual's current Dasha-Antardasha, the exact degree of the transit, the Chalit Chakra (actual house placement), and the principle of Vedha (astrological blockages). Without Dasha support, a transit cannot trigger a major event.
